ISO 9001 Case Study: JEM Engineering
Company Profile
JEM Engineering, LLC, provides custom antenna design, manufacturing and testing services for both government and commercial applications. Headquartered in Laurel, MD, engineers at JEM have decades of combined experience in the design, manufacturing and testing of antennas, microwave circuits, phased arrays and associated electronics covering the spectrum from 2 MHz to 40 GHz. JEM is a woman-owned small business, with 8(a) certification and currently has approximately 40 employees.
Situation
This young engineering firm, founded in 2001, was confident their staff of experienced engineers would make them competitive within their industry. However, Nancy Lily, their visionary President, felt strongly the need for a formal quality management system to drive and manage the expansion and growth projected in Jem's future. She selected ISO 9001 as the quality management system model to provide the organizational structure to drive the growth and improvement within the organization.
Solution
The University of Maryland Manufacturing Assistance Program (UMMAP), a NIST MEP network affiliate, offers a Consortium program for assisting Maryland companies in implementing ISO 9001 quality management systems. The program is supported in part by the State of Maryland Department of Business and Economic Development (MD DBED). The consortium approach takes groups of organizations through a structured implementation process affording them access to industry experts and opportunities for networking and the sharing of best practices with other Maryland organizations. This 16-month program consists of planned training events and consulting guidance in the development and implementation of quality management systems which conforms to the ISO 9001 Quality Management Standards.
Results
Thanks in part to their ISO certification, they have realized a $1.2 M increase in sales while retaining an estimated $.500M in sales. The company also cited a $129,000 increase in investment.
